【问题标题】:Nginx update on ubuntu failsubuntu 上的 Nginx 更新失败
【发布时间】:2013-10-01 03:21:42
【问题描述】:

我不是 nginx 专家并且在配置它时遇到问题。 我在网上找到的示例略有不同,所以我想将 nginx 1.05 更新到 1.4.1 看看是否有帮助。

我找到了从 PPA 安装 nginx 的说明
apt-get install python-software-properties
add-apt-repository ppa:nginx/stable
apt-get 更新
apt-get 安装 nginx

它似乎已经安装但 nginx -v 仍然告诉我我有 1.0.5 我错过了什么? 使用 Ubuntu 11.10 谢谢

【问题讨论】:

  • 旁注:为什么你还在运行 ubuntu 11.10?

标签: nginx


【解决方案1】:

NGINX 维护的是自己的 apt 存储库,这意味着您不需要使用 PPA。 首先删除添加的ppa:

sudo add-apt-repository --remove ppa:nginx/stable

然后,如果您没有通过 nginx 运行任何重要的东西,我建议您运行 apt-get remove --purge nginx 以完全删除 nginx。

要使用 NGINX 的存储库,请将以下内容添加到 `/etc/apt/sources.list.d/nginx.list':

deb http://nginx.org/packages/ubuntu/ oneiric nginx
deb-src http://nginx.org/packages/ubuntu/ oneiric nginx

然后运行apt-get update。然后使用apt-get install nginx重新安装。

希望有效。

【讨论】:

  • '/etc/apt/sources.list.d/nginx.list' 我也收到了 '/etc/apt/sources.list.d/nginx-stable-trusty.list' apt-get update 'W: GPG error: nginx.org oneiric Release: 以下签名无法验证,因为公钥不可用:NO_PUBKEY ABF5BD827BD9BF62'
  • 这对我有用 serverfault.com/a/665984 $ sudo add-apt-repository ppa:nginx/stable $ sudo apt-get update $ sudo apt-get install nginx
猜你喜欢
  • 2016-09-19
  • 1970-01-01
  • 2017-04-30
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2020-06-29
  • 1970-01-01
  • 2022-01-25
相关资源
最近更新 更多